Some newer and nicer apartments to check out in the Cool Springs area are The Venue (on Carothers), The Dwell (on McEwen), and The Bell (near downtown Franklin).
Wyndchase is a slightly cheaper option that is a little older but still ok; it's off Cool Springs Blvd. Alara/The Farms are close to this level too.
Another step down would be Viera.
Don't waste your time looking at Royal Oaks.
They are also currently building a lot of new apartment complexes, and many others in the works. Some may be new and available, depending on your move date.
